Grasping Quantified Surveys

Calculated assessments are comprehensive reviews of existing facilities or structures, recording precise measurements and characteristics. They serve as essential for designers, civil engineers, and real estate professionals who need precise representations of a location before initiating any planning tasks. Unlike rudimentary drawings or layout plans, measured surveys provide a complete representation that considers vertical measurements, horizontal measurements, and depths, confirming that every aspect is carefully documented.

The need for calculated surveys can occur in different situations, such as remodeling, improvements, or fresh constructions. By acquiring a quantified survey, customers can sidestep costly mistakes related to inaccurate measurements. The assessment acts as a foundational tool that informs architectural choices and points out potential issues that may occur during a job. It provides that all stakeholders have a definite comprehension of the project parameters from the outset.

In addition, measured assessments can be performed using modern approaches like optical technologies, which enhances accuracy and rapidity when capturing detailed geometries. This modern technology not just streamlines the measurement process procedure but in addition enables for the conversion of tangible measurements into virtual representations, promoting better organization and execution. With the appropriate calculated assessment, professionals can plan with assurance, realizing they are operating with dependable and precise data.

Benefits and Uses

Surveyed measurements offer countless advantages across various sectors, particularly in construction and design. By providing accurate measurements, these surveys reduce the risk of costly errors, ensuring projects are carried out within budget and schedule constraints. Precise data enables architects and designers to create more effective plans, resulting in innovative designs that adhere to regulatory standards and client needs. This foundational information is vital for effective project outcomes, making measured surveys a critical step in the preparation process.

In addition to reducing errors, measured surveys enhance communication among stakeholders. By establishing a clear baseline of existing conditions, all parties such as architects, contractors, and clients, can work from the identical data. This unified understanding promotes collaboration and accelerates decision-making, ultimately leading to a more efficient workflow. Furthermore, the use of digital tools in measured surveys allows for easy sharing and updating of information, which is particularly useful for ongoing projects and renovations.

Measured surveys find uses in various contexts, from residential home extensions to large commercial developments. For property owners looking to renovate or refurbish, having an precise existing-condition survey is crucial in avoiding unexpected issues during construction. Additionally, in planning applications, the data derived from measured surveys can bolster zoning and compliance proposals, ensuring that projects meet local regulations. As technology advances, the incorporation of 3D laser scanning and Building Information Modeling (BIM) further improves the capabilities of measured surveys, enabling even more detailed analyses and designs.
